Radetec is a Melbourne-based contract research and development company specialising in assay development, advanced nanomaterials and point-of-care technologies.
We work with biotech companies, diagnostic developers and researchers to explore what is feasible, solve technical problems and move promising ideas towards usable prototypes.
Agree the target or payload, intended application and performance requirements.
Evaluate feasibility, select a development approach and identify the key technical risks.
Optimise the assay chemistry or formulation towards an agreed prototype.
Evaluate analytical performance and document the workflow for the next development stage.
